CVE-2003-1266
The (1) FTP, (2) POP3, (3) SMTP, and (4) NNTP servers in EServer 2.92 up to and including 2.97, and possibly 2.98, allow remote malicious users to cause a denial of service (crash) via a large amount of data.

CVE-2002-0112
Etype Eserv 2.97 allows remote malicious users to view password protected files via /./ in the URL.

CVE-2002-0221
Etype Eserv 2.97 allows remote malicious users to cause a denial of service (resource exhaustion) via a large number of PASV commands that consume ports 1024 through 5000, which prevents the server from accepting valid PASV.

CVE-2002-0222
Etype Eserv 2.97 allows remote malicious users to redirect traffic to other sites (aka FTP bounce) via the PORT command.
